Then farewell Cabine, farewell Gabions all,
Then must I meet in heaven with Master Gall:
And till that time I will set foorth his praise
In Elegies of wo, and mourning layes,
And weeping for his sake still will I cry,
Gall, sweetest Gall, what ailed thee to die?
